They always were.

Only now they've agreed to pay Reddit for it. This is what their third party lockdown was really all about.

They're helping themselves to your Lemmy comments for free, as that's just how it's designed. If you post anything publicly anywhere, it's getting slurped up by a bot somewhere.

I'm not a lawyer. But isn't the reason they had to go to reddit to get permission is because users hand over over ownership to reddit the moment you post. And since there's no such clause on Lemmy, they'd have to ask the actual authors of the comments for permission instead?

Mind you, I understand there's no technical limitation that prevents bots from harvesting the data, I'm talking about the legality. After all, public does not equate public domain.
